Delivery Driver - Greenwich
IKEA Greenwich are looking to welcome Delivery Drivers.
In IKEA we call this a Customer Resolution Delivery Co-worker.
Hit the road with purpose and bring the IKEA experience straight to our customers’ doors.
As a Delivery Driver, you’ll be the final link in the journey—ensuring timely, safe, and friendly deliveries that turn everyday orders into great customer moments.
WHAT WE OFFER
• The Start Date of employment will be: 25th February 2026
• Competitive salary of £30,290 per annum based on competence and experience.
• 39 hours working 5 days per week.
• Shifts between the hours of 7:30AM and 10PM including working 1 in every 3 weekends.
• We can discuss flexibility to match your life and our business needs during the interview.
WORKING WITH US HAS ITS REWARDS
Our co-workers bring unique ideas and talent to work every day and we offer a variety of benefits that suit their and their family's everyday needs.
• 15% IKEA discount & discount portal helping you save £100’s on High-street retailers
• Life Assurance of 4 times your pay, enhanced statutory pension contributions & interest free loans
• Given Day - Additional days’ paid leave to take at any point during the year, when it's important for you
..as well so much more
W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O HAVE
• Applicants are required to be at least 19 years of age and have held a valid driver's license (Category B) for at least 24 months.
• You are skilled at forward planning, can handle several tasks at once with ease, and take pleasure in being a team member as well as fulfilling responsibilities on your own.
• Excellent communication skills and problem-solving abilities.
• You are computer literate and able to work with technology.
W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ING DAY TO DAY
• Focused on prompt and careful handling of stock to ensure quality deliveries to our diverse clientele and various store branches, following prescribed workflow and routines.
• Visit customers’ homes to resolve complaints and deliver or replace missing stock.
• Inspecting & housekeeping of assigned vehicles before and after customer deliveries, reporting any issues identified and placing on charge after use.
Comply with all IKEA health, safety and security rules and requirements.
• Communicate professionally to all IKEA customers, co-workers and service partners in a confident and friendly manner handling complaints and claims efficiently and with diplomacy.
